Resources for seniors in Corona, NY
The Home Energy Assistance Program (HEAP) in Corona, NY, provides vital support for seniors aged 60 and above who meet specific income guidelines. This government-funded initiative aims to alleviate the financial burden of heating costs for eligible participants. Seniors residing in homes heated by various sources may qualify for assistance, ensuring they have access to a warm and comfortable living environment during colder months. For more information or to determine eligibility, interested individuals can reach out to the program at (718) 883-8356.
The NYC Department for the Aging (DFTA), located in Corona, NY, is dedicated to supporting seniors who wish to age comfortably in their own homes. This city-funded program offers a range of in-home services tailored to meet the needs of older adults, including home-delivered meals and counseling services. While personal care and housekeeping are available as well, these particular services are not accessible to Medicaid recipients. Seniors can benefit from free appointments with a case manager to help navigate available resources; however, some services may incur an income-based fee or suggest a contribution based on the individual's financial situation. Through its comprehensive support, DFTA plays a vital role in enhancing the quality of life for New York City's aging population.
The Residential Emergency Services to Offer (Home) Repairs to the Elderly (RESTORE) Program, located in Corona, NY, is a vital initiative provided by the Division of Housing Community Renewal. This program is dedicated to assisting low-income seniors aged 60 and older who require emergency home repairs, accessibility modifications, or appliance replacements to ensure they can safely continue living in their homes. To qualify for assistance, applicants must occupy and own their residence as their primary home and have a household income below the area median. For more information or to apply for assistance, interested individuals can reach out via phone at (866) 275-3427.
The Senior Citizens Property Tax Exemption program in Corona, NY, offers significant financial relief to eligible seniors by potentially reducing their property taxes by up to 50 percent. To qualify, applicants must be 65 years or older, have owned their legal residence for at least 12 consecutive months, and not have school-aged children living in the home. Additionally, their income from all qualified sources must not exceed $50,000 per year. The city retains the discretion to adjust the exemption amount using a sliding scale based on income. Importantly, this exemption can also be combined with the enhanced STAR exemption or credit for those who meet the necessary criteria. For more information or to determine eligibility, seniors can contact the program at (518) 457-5181.
Considerations for seniors living in Corona, NY
Access to public transportation: Corona is located near several subway and bus lines, making it easy for seniors to get around the city.
Cultural diversity: Corona is known for its diverse population, which creates a rich cultural environment that seniors can enjoy and learn from.
Proximity to healthcare facilities: There are several healthcare facilities in and around Corona, including hospitals, clinics, and medical centers.
Community services: There are a number of community organizations in Corona that provide services and support to seniors, such as meal delivery programs, senior centers, and caregiver assistance programs.
Recreational opportunities: Seniors can take advantage of the many parks, museums, and cultural events in Corona and throughout Queens.
Affordable cost of living: Compared to other neighborhoods in New York City, Corona offers relatively affordable housing options for seniors on fixed incomes.
Access to shopping and amenities: There are plenty of shopping areas and amenities located within walking distance or a short commute from Corona.
